OverviewAn expert guide to understanding and managing Polycystic Ovary Syndrome through diet, by Registered Dietitian Cory Ruth Polycystic Ovary Syndrome, PCOS, is one of the world's most common female hormonal disorders, with 1 in 10 women suffering. It's the leading cause of infertility, weight gain, irregular periods - and frankly makes life difficult for huge amounts of women globally. This is your science-backed, evidence based guide to getting your life back. PCOS Is My Power will explore stories of real-life patients Cory Ruth has helped in her practice as a registered dietitian, diving into where they were in their PCOS diagnosis journey, outlining how their symptoms improved, and how yours could do - and what myths had to be busted to get them to their healthiest selves. In this empowering book, Cory Ruth aims to show how you can walk through the darkest parts of your PCOS diagnosis, and become who you want to be. There is no way to cure PCOS completely - it is a chronic, lifetime condition - but there are a multitude of ways (and nutrients!) to balance your hormones, reduce symptoms and get back into the driver's seat of your life. Table of ContentsReviewsAuthor InformationCory Ruth is a US-based Registered Dietitian Nutritionist and women's health expert. She specialises in PCOS and nutrition therapy for infertility and assisted reproductive technology. She is the host of The Imperfect PCOS Podcast, and has been featured in Forbes, Women's Health, Mind Body Green and Well + Good, and has built a loyal community of followers on Instagram.
